  5. NAVY FIGHTER PLANE GOES INTO ACTION:

    A flight of U.S. Navy F4U Corsair fighters swinging its way high above the ocean. With a speed of more than 400 miles an hour, the new corsair can carry more armament than any other pursuit craft without sacrificing manoeuvrability or speed. —U.S. Office of War Information picture. ...
